Wisconsin author’s latest graphic novel highlights history of ‘Death’s Door’
We hear from award winning children’s book author and Wisconsin resident Barbara Joosse about “Death’s Door,” her graphic novel depicting Great Lakes maritime history. Original air date: Nov. 2, 2023

How estate planning can help families avoid probate court
Difficult conversations about what should happen to money and property after death can prevent difficult legal circumstances for family members and other beneficiaries. Attorney Chantelle Ringe explains why estate planning is preferable to probate court. Original air date: Jan. 30, 2024
